Transaction 51f6057bbb403ea07f295f61657c38841faca6c6a16c6e65ab27eeddeab6c6d9
1 Input
1 Output
-
51f6057bbb403ea07f295f61657c38841faca6c6a16c6e65ab27eeddeab6c6d9:0
- value
- 1646220
- script pubkey
- OP_0 OP_PUSHBYTES_20 2b50cf5bcfc8e1ef17c1eb91e3c1c3cd2d790efe
- address
- bc1q9dgv7k70ers7797pawg78swre5khjrh76xcy8q